Bands ready for Doctor Martin test

There is a hefty prize money fund of offer at this weekend's Wainstone Cup contest in Stockton on Tees.

Doctor Martin
  There is a hefty prize fund to claim at the event

It is not just the British Open at Symphony Hall this weekend that will see bands compete for some hefty prize money.

The Dr Martin Wainstone Cup contest returns once more with a prize pot of £8500 ready to be shared out.

Kick off

It all kicks off at 11.00am at the Princess Alexander Auditorium, Yarm School in Stockton on Tees, on Sunday 8th September.

The winner will pick up £4,000, with podium prizes of £2,000 and £1,000 respectively, and the fourth placed band claiming £500. There is also an additional £250 for the 'Best March' and for the 'Best Soloist', whilst each band will receive £400 towards their travel expenses.

Competing bands

The defending champion is the GUS Band, who will look to retain the title ahead of rivals from City of Bradford, City of Hull, EverReady, Rothwell Temperance and Llwydcoed. Leigh Baker has the difficult task of sorting them all out.

Own choice test-pieces chosen include 'Of Distant Memories', 'St Magnus', 'Between The Moon And Mexico', 'On Alderley Edge', 'Titan's Progress' and 'From Ancient Times'.
